From Dream to Destination: Finding Safe & Affordable Solo Havens

The first question is always “Where should I go?” AI helps answer this with data, not just pretty pictures on Instagram. Generative AI travel tools can act as your personal travel agent. By giving a large language model like Gemini or ChatGPT a detailed prompt, you can get tailored suggestions.

Example Prompt:

“I’m a 30-year-old female looking for a 2-week solo trip in May. My budget is $2,000 after flights. I love hiking, historical architecture, and authentic food markets. I prioritize safety and good public transport. Suggest 5 safe solo travel destinations in Southeast Asia or Southern Europe, with a brief explanation of why each fits my criteria.”

The AI will analyze vast amounts of data—crime statistics, cost of living, weather patterns, and millions of traveler reviews—to provide recommendations that guidebooks simply can’t match. This approach is invaluable for finding affordable solo trips and destinations that align perfectly with your comfort level and interests.

Building Your Personalized Itinerary with an AI Trip Planner

Once you’ve chosen a destination, the real magic begins. An AI trip planner can take your vague ideas and structure them into a seamless, day-by-day plan. Apps like Wanderlog, TripIt, and the AI features within Google Maps are revolutionizing planning international travel.

Person planning a trip with an AI travel planner on a tablet in a European cafe

Here’s how it works:

  1. Input Your Core Data: Enter your flight and hotel confirmations. The AI automatically organizes them into a master timeline.
  2. Add Your Interests: Tell the AI trip planner app you want to see “Renaissance art in Florence,” “visit three coffee shops in Lisbon,” and “hike a coastal trail.”
  3. Let AI Optimize: The AI will then arrange these activities logically. It will group attractions by neighborhood to minimize travel time, suggest optimal routes on public transit, and even pull in opening hours and ticket booking links. It can build a personalized travel itinerary that’s efficient and stress-free.

Breaking Barriers: The Power of the AI Language Translator

Nothing makes you feel more like an outsider than being unable to communicate. An AI language translator is perhaps the most transformative tool for a solo traveler.

Solo traveler using AI language translator app in a vibrant foreign market

Apps like Google Translate and Microsoft Translator now offer “Conversation Mode,” where two people can speak into the phone, and it will translate their speech back and forth in near real-time. Even more impressively, camera functions allow you to point your phone at a menu, sign, or document and see an instant translation overlaid on the screen. This technology empowers you to order food confidently, ask for directions, and even have simple, meaningful conversations with locals, which is the heart of cultural immersion solo. Safety First: How AI Enhances Solo Travel Security

For many, especially in the solo female travel safety community, security is the number one concern. AI is providing innovative solutions that create a powerful digital safety net.

Proactive Safety Measures for Solo Travelers

A new generation of personal safety apps uses AI to keep you safe.

  • bSafe: This app lets you share your live location with trusted contacts (“Guardians”). You can also use a voice-activated SOS alarm, and it will automatically record and stream video and audio to your Guardians’ phones.
  • Noonlight: This service connects to various apps (including Tinder and Uber) and smart devices. If you feel unsafe, you can discretely press a button in the app. If you don’t enter your PIN within a few seconds, it automatically alerts local emergency services with your exact location.
  • Citizen: While more common in the US, this app uses AI to monitor 911 communications and send real-time alerts about nearby safety incidents, from fires to police activity.

These travel safety tips are supercharged by technology, offering peace of mind and an actionable plan for emergency AI travel situations.

The Rise of Smart Travel Tech: Luggage and Gadgets

Your physical belongings are also safer thanks to smart travel tech.

Individual packing a smart suitcase with AI device and organized essentials

Smart luggage now comes equipped with GPS trackers (like Apple AirTags or Tile), so you’ll always know where your bag is. Some even feature digital scales built into the handle to avoid overweight baggage fees and remote locking systems you control from your phone.

Beyond luggage, other travel security gadgets are gaining popularity:

  • Portable Door Lock Alarms: Small devices that brace a door shut and shriek loudly if tampered with.
  • Anti-theft Backpacks: Designed with hidden zippers, slash-proof fabric, and RFID-blocking pockets to protect your passport and credit cards from digital theft.

These tools add layers of security that help you relax and enjoy your trip.

Top AI-Powered Apps and Tools for the Modern Solo Traveler

Navigating the world of AI travel apps can be tough. Here’s a curated list of the best apps for solo travel to build your digital toolkit:

CategoryApp/ToolKey AI Feature for Solo Travel
Trip PlanningWanderlogCollates all bookings and uses AI to build an optimized, map-based daily itinerary. Great for visual planning.
Generative AIGoogle Gemini / ChatGPTYour creative partner for brainstorming destinations, creating packing lists, and asking complex cultural questions.
NavigationGoogle MapsLive View AR directions, crowd prediction, and real-time transit updates.
LanguageGoogle TranslateReal-time conversation mode and instant camera translation for menus and signs.
SafetybSafeLive location sharing with designated guardians, voice-activated SOS, and automatic video recording.
BudgetingTrail WalletSets a daily budget and uses AI to categorize spending in local currencies, providing smart insights.
PackingPackPointGenerates a custom packing list based on your destination, trip duration, and planned activities, checking the weather forecast.
